Quantum Computing: A Quantum Leap in Processing Power

Quantum computing stands on the precipice of revolutionizing computation as we know it. Leveraging the exotic principles of quantum mechanics, these systems harness qubits to perform calculations at a speed and scale inconceivable for classical computers. This emerging technology promises to unlock barriers in fields such as drug discovery, materials science, cryptography, and artificial intelligence.

  • By utilizing the principles of superposition and entanglement, quantum computers can simultaneously explore numerous solutions to a problem, leading to exponential speedups in certain computational tasks.
  • The potential applications of quantum computing are boundless, ranging from developing new drugs and materials to solving complex optimization problems and breaking current cryptographic algorithms.

While still in its infancy, quantum computing is rapidly advancing, with pioneering tech companies and research institutions making strides towards building more powerful and reliable quantum computers.
